  • Business description

    Wuling Motors Holdings Ltd and its subsidiaries are principally engaged in trading and manufacturing of automotive components, vehicle power supply systems, and the assembly of commercial vehicles. The Group's product offerings include gears, suspension assemblies, seats, engine hood panels, roof panels, powertrain systems, and specialized vehicles, among others. Its operating segments are: Vehicles' power supply systems, Automotive components and other industrial services, Commercial vehicles assembly, and Others. Maximum revenue is generated from the Automotive components and other industrial services segment, which manufactures and sells automotive components and accessories, trades in steel, and provides water and power supply services. The Group's main market is the Chinese Mainland.
